地图开发及优化

地图开发及优化

ID:37259494

大小:1.71 MB

页数:16页

时间:2019-05-20

地图开发及优化_第1页
地图开发及优化_第2页
地图开发及优化_第3页
地图开发及优化_第4页
地图开发及优化_第5页
资源描述:

《地图开发及优化》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、Geoserver2.1.3+openScale2.0+flex4开发地图及优化开发环境下载geoserver2.1.3,到官方网站http://geoserver.org/display/GEOS/Welcome下载下载openScale2.0,到官方网站http://openscales.org/下载下载flex4,到http://www.adobe.com/cn下载geoserver部署把下载的geoserver-2.1.3-war.zip解压开把geoserver.war拷贝到,你的应用服务器的应用

2、目录下1、tomcat的话拷贝到tomcatwebapps2、jboss的话拷贝到jbossserverdefaultdeploy启动应用服务器,在浏览器里输入http://127.0.0.1:8080/geoserver或者http://localhost:8080/geoserver。打开下面这个页面说明发布成成功了。需要注意的不要适应ie及内核为ie的浏览器,如果使用在发布地图的时候会出错。发布地图1、登录geoserver服务,默认的用户名:admin密码:geoserver。点击红色框地方

3、创建一个自己的“工作空间”创建一个地图数据源,点击左边的功能树上红色框1,出现如图界面接着点击红色框2,出现如图界面。这里现在是选择数据类型。我以shp的地图为例,创建一个单shp文件的地图数据。接下来把创建的数据里的地图发布出。点击“save”或自动跳转下面界面。或者可以点击左边功能数上的“Layers”,在点击“addnewresource”进行地图发布点击如图选项卡主要是为了发布地图上的样式。这里的题图样式可以使用,uDig编辑shp文件的样式,导出。然后发布到geoserver里,在这里就可以选择自

4、己的样式。样式的发布后面详细讲解。完成以上步骤。我们的地图就发布成功了。我们可以看一下地图效果发布地图样式在发布地图样式前我们要获得样式,样式可以使用uDig打开要发布要是的shp文件,编辑shp文件的样式,最后把编辑好的样式导出,发布到geoserver服务里。uDig可以到官方网站http://udig.refractions.net/下载。使用uDig对刚刚发布的地图进行样式修改。如图修改地图样式查看效果地图缓存设置及使用地图缓存设置这里需要注意的是要在geoserver.warWEB-INF里的w

5、eb.xml里面添加GEOWEBCACHE_CACHE_DIRD:/gwc指定生成的缓存存放的位置。如果不设置存放路径。缓存是默认放在操作系统的临时目录里的C:DocumentsandSettings登录用户LocalSettingsTempgeowebcache。地图缓存使用把下载的openscales.zip,解压开在flex代码

6、里面,通过如下代码来调用URL地址为http://127.0.0.1:8080/geoserver/gwc/service/wms是使用缓存的。地址为http://127

7、.0.0.1:8080/geoserver/test/wms为不使用缓存。shp格式地图导入到数据库数据库为:PostgreSQL。可以到http://www.postgresql.org/下载需要的版本,该数据库为免费数据库。要把shp的文件导入PostgreSQL数据库里还需要下载postgis插件可以过安装PostgreSQL数据库时,如下图的地方选择,程序会自动联网下载该插件。插件安装成功,在PostgreSQL数据库里创建postgis和template_postgis这两个数据库,一定不能删除。

8、创建我们的地图数据的时候需要使用template_postgis作为模板。map数据创建完成,创建一个map模式。开始导入shp文件到我们创建的map数据的map模式下。导入成功在map数据库的map模式下将创建bou2_4l的到此为止,shp数据已经成功导入到PostgreSQL数据库中。下面时如何在geoserver中使用。打开geoserver服务页面,创建一个工作空间,在该工作空间下创建数据源。发布地图、

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。